WEEK 3 - SON-RISE DAY 5 and 6

SON-RISE DAY 5


R was diagnosed with Autism 2 years backs. R is now 4 years old. We started SON-RISE program with R couple of weeks backs. SON-RISE is a Play-therapy program that I am volunteering for . The Play-Therapy is associated with son-rise.org to cure his symptoms related to Autism. I refer to word Green Light sometimes which means getting eye contact from R. When I refer to Stimming , it is the repetitive behavior R does while lost in his world



R is on Gluten free and Casein free diet. R is also non-verbal at this point, just makes some sounds but that's about it.Anytime he makes some sound we give him response and show our encouragement so he can hopefully say it clear next time.


I was thinking to write about it on the day I went and had another session with R. R seemed very tired and restless. This time he did not want to stay in Son-rise playroom. I was finding hard to make him stay and play with me. I was finding it hard to get through him and gain his attention. I entered the room with a clown nose and shaking the head of Tweety bird to grab his attention. It did worked to make him stay for little bit in the room.




R is not eating properly nowadays. Stomach upset ,R started jumping on trampoline and sat down on it. He was stimming again. He was touching his toes, I started the same thing- sat down in front of him and touched my toes also. He gave me a look and then I presented him Baby Book. He looked at the book for less than a minute, went over the pages in the book quickly and now wanted to get out of the room. He took my fingers and took me to the door, which meant open the door. I praised him for letting me know that he needs to get out of the room and we left for the day.




SON-RISE DAY 6



I had another session with R. I went to visit R with my 2 yr old son. I asked his parents if I can go and have another session with R since I felt incomplete after the previous session. They happily agreed. They are wonderful people with so much patience and love for kids.



R was not ready to come down to basement with me, So I got some Pistachios for him.,his favorite snack. R came down with me. He sat down and started munching on Pistachios, I pretended to do same. Now he tried to feed someone else also "Gymbo the clown" !!


Gymbo-the clown

After that he walked across the perimeter of the room, I did the same thing with R. He gave me a eye contact ,I quickly got colorful silk scarves in my hand and raised my arms up to bring them down. He loved it. This went on couple of times. I said "Hurrah" alternate times anytime I raised my arms up to bring colorful silk scarves down. The time I won't say anything he will give me a scream to match my "Hurrah".

Now he was no more interested in this game, so sat down and was touching his toes. I did the same thing and sat down in front of him. This went on for quite a bit. To break the silence in a soft way I said "OM" very quietly and softly.. He tried to bring up the tune in which I said "OM".



After that he again holded my hands and took me towards the door. I praised him for letting me know that he wants to go out.So we left the playroom

I am still waiting for the day when in one of these sessions R will say "Hurrah" and "OM" with me
